Abstract

The utility model discloses a beam carrying vehicle, which comprises an under frame and a hydraulic station. A roller is arranged below the under frame, a lifting oil cylinder is arranged above the under frame. A longitudinal sliding frame, a transversal sliding frame and a lifting frame are orderly arranged above the under frame from top to bottom, wherein the lifting frame is connected with the end part of a piston rod of the lifting oil cylinder, transversal sliding blocks are arranged above four angles of the lifting frame and are arranged below four angles of the transversal sliding frame. A transversal adjustable oil cylinder is arranged between the lifting frame and the transversal sliding frame. The transversal sliding frame can be moved on the lifting frame from left to right through the transversal adjustable oil cylinder. Four angles of the transversal sliding frame and four angles of the longitudinal sliding frame are provided with longitudinal sliding blocks. A longitudinal adjustable oil cylinder is arranged between the transversal sliding frame and the longitudinal sliding frame. The longitudinal sliding frame can be moved on the transversal sliding frame from front to back through the longitudinal adjustable oil cylinder. The hydraulic station is connected with the lifting oil cylinder, the transversal adjustable oil cylinder and the longitudinal adjustable oil cylinder through pipelines. The beam carrying vehicle of the utility model is used for carrying concrete beams of elevated highways. The utility model has the advantages of convenient operation and low cost.

Description

A kind of beam transportation vehicle
Technical field
The utility model relates to a kind of Transport Machinery.Specifically, be the rail transport trolley that transports high-flying highway concrete beam.
Background technology
After the concrete beam cast of high-flying highway, need it is transported to the curing storage area from casting area.Because the tonnage of this concrete beam is big, generally all about 150 tons.Before the utility model is made, all be that the transport trolley that adopts automobile repacking to form is finished and transported.The transport trolley that uses automobile repacking to form, though also can realize transporting of concrete beam, because street rod need increase fund input, cost is higher.Though the repacking after automobile can increase load-carrying capacity, can't realize contained concrete beam about, sway, it is very inconvenient to operate.Again on the one hand, adopt street rod as transport trolley, the structure more complicated needs to be equipped with special navigating mate, and the staff that needs is many, so, also can increase traffic cost.
Summary of the invention
The purpose of this utility model is to provide a kind of beam transportation vehicle.Transport high-flying highway concrete beam with this beam transportation vehicle, be convenient to operation, cost is low.

The specific embodiment
As depicted in figs. 1 and 2, beam transportation vehicle of the present utility model comprises underframe 10 and Hydraulic Station 9.Said underframe 10 is the rectangular frames that are welded with steel plate, and four jiaos all are fixed with roller 11 below it.This roller places on the track, and its both sides are fixed with the groove card that is used to its guiding.
On the underframe 10, be disposed with crane 7, sideslip frame 6 and vertical balladeur train 4 from bottom to top, this crane, sideslip frame and vertical balladeur train also are the rectangular frames that is welded with steel plate, and their shape is identical with underframe 10 with size.
7 of underframe 10 and cranes are provided with four hoist cylinders 8, the bottom of these four hoist cylinders and piston rod end respectively below four jiaos and crane 7 above the underframe 10 four jiaos fix.Be welded with cross slider 12 accordingly above four jiaos of crane 7 and below four jiaos of sideslip frame 6, these four pairs of cross sliders are oblong, and they all are horizontally set.Wherein, four jiaos cross slider 12 both sides are provided with lagging 1 below the sideslip frame 6, and the top of this lagging is welded on the lower surface of sideslip frame 6, so that play the guiding role when sideslip frame 6 horizontally slips.6 on crane 7 and sideslip frame are provided with two and laterally adjust oil cylinder 5, these two oil cylinders all are horizontally set, they are separately fixed at the upper surface of crane 7 front and back two crossbeams, and their piston rod end is hinged on the lower surface of sideslip frame 6 front and back two crossbeams by bearing pin and key seat.Like this, by means of stretching of piston rod, can make sideslip frame 6 sway on crane 7.
Be welded with vertical slide block 2 above four jiaos of sideslip frame 6 and below four jiaos of vertical balladeur train 4 accordingly, the vertical slide block of this four couple also is an oblong, and they all are vertical setting.Wherein, four jiaos vertical slide block 2 both sides are provided with longitudinal baffle 3 below the vertical balladeur train 4, and the top of this longitudinal baffle is welded on the lower surface of vertical balladeur train 4, so that play the guiding role when sliding in vertical balladeur train 4 front and back.4 of sideslip frame 6 and vertical balladeur trains are provided with two fore-and-aft adjustment oil cylinders 13, these two oil cylinders all are vertical setting, they are separately fixed at the upper surface of sideslip frame about 6 two longerons, and their piston rod end all is hinged on the lower surface of vertical balladeur train about 4 two longerons by bearing pin and key seat.Like this, by means of stretching of piston rod, vertical balladeur train 4 front and back on sideslip frame 6 are moved.
Said Hydraulic Station 9 by pipeline with above-mentioned each hoist cylinder 8, laterally adjust oil cylinder 5 and be connected with fore-and-aft adjustment oil cylinder 13.
When using beam transportation vehicle of the present utility model to transport the concrete beam, by winch beam transportation vehicle is drawn to as ready concrete beam earlier.Start hoist cylinder 8 then, make the concrete beam of band mould break away from ground.The beam transportation vehicle traction that will be loaded with the concrete beam by winch is to solidifying storage area again, and starts hoist cylinder 8, puts down the concrete beam and gets final product.
